AMD Ryzen 5 PRO 8540U vs Intel Core i5 13600HX

We compared two laptop CPUs: AMD Ryzen 5 PRO 8540U with 6 cores 3.2GHz and Intel Core i5 13600HX with 14 cores 2.6G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

AMD Ryzen 5 PRO 8540U 's Advantages
Released 1 years and 3 months late
Higher specification of memory (DDR5-5600 vs DDR5-4800)
Higher base frequency (3.2GHz vs 2.6GHz)
Lower TDP (28W vs 45W)
Intel Core i5 13600HX 's Advantages
Integrated graphics card
Newer PCIe version (5.0 vs 4)
Larger L3 cache size (24MB vs 16MB)
